Upgrading to Optimizely CMS 13?

CMS 13 is not a routine version update. It introduces a new content delivery model based on Optimizely Graph, replaces Search & Navigation with Graph-based search, and moves identity management to Opti ID. For organizations on CMS 11 or earlier, the recommended path is to upgrade to CMS 12 first. CMS 12 is the architectural transition from .NET Framework to ASP.NET Core, and it should be validated before introducing CMS 13 changes. 

 

We assess your environment, design the upgrade path, and manage delivery across search, integrations, identity, and content structure.

What is Optimizely Opal, and can First Line Software implement it?

Optimizely Opal is the platform’s agentic AI layer. This multi-agent system is embedded across Optimizely One products, including CMS (SaaS), Content Marketing Platform, Web Experimentation, and Optimizely Data Platform. Opal allows marketing and content teams to configure and deploy specialized AI agents, sequence them into automated workflows, and connect them to third-party systems via Optimizely Connect Platform (OCP).

What is the difference between Optimizely CMS 12 and CMS 13?

Optimizely CMS 12 is a .NET-based on-premise or cloud-hosted platform. CMS 13 is a cloud-native, headless-first architecture designed for composable digital experience delivery, with improved performance, decoupled front-end delivery, and tighter Opal integration. For organizations on CMS 11 or earlier, the recommended path includes a CMS 12 validation step before CMS 13. This is the architectural transition point from .NET Framework to ASP.NET Core.
